Vespero



About: Vespero

Formed in Astrakhan, Russian Federation band VESPERO (ex-Веспер) began in early 2003 as all instrumental quartet of bassist/keyboardist Arkady Fedotov, violinist Valentin Rulev, percussionist/drummer Ivan Fedotov, and guitarist Alexander Kuzovlev who were brought together by common interest in spontaneous improvisations and psychedelic-fueled music.
In the next few months, the line-up grew to include a female vocalist, with the final addition of Natalya Tjurina, and Arkady Fedotov taking male vocalist duties. In 2004-2006, VESPERO endured several personnel changes, produced a number of self-made recordings featuring Alexei Klabukov on keyboards… and gradually shifted away from the acid-jamming and kraut-rock style to embrace a more prog-rock oriented approach to music drawing inspiration from the avant-garde poetry and theatre-art.

The band's current lineup features: Ivan Fedotov (drums, percussions), Arkady Fedotov (bass, synths, flutes, voice), Alexander Kuzovlev (guitars, electronics), and Alexei Klabukov (synths, keyboards, accordion)

Wheat Fields



About: Wheat Fields

Wheat Fields is a Psychedelic group based in the Blue Mountains Australia. They have released two mesmerizing EP’s on Bandcamp to date and are certainly destined for greater things.

Saturnalia: Released 07 May 2013

Saturnalia was the name of a pagan celebration held in December in ancient Rome, honouring the god Saturn. Likewise, this EP was conceived during a December camping trip on the north coast of NSW; a group of under-20 year old friends with tents at the beach consuming fruit and psychedelics amongst goannas and dingoes.

The second phase of ‘Saturnalia’ began in January 2013. A studio, ‘Shabby Road’, was created in core member Josch Dinjar’s living room, and quickly recording began, punctuated by nude swims and coffee. In DIY spirit, it incorporated MP3 players, strange stereo systems found in sheds, old tape decks, mysteriously customised effect pedals, and mixing techniques that the band virtually ‘made up’. It all makes for one layered, luscious, nostalgic listen.

Composers - Mitch Hunter (Guitars, Bass, Vocals, Synths), Zak Baillie (Guitars, Bass), and Josch Dinjar (Guitars, Drums, Bass, Production).
Live Members - Maddie Harriott (Vocals, Percussion), Glenn Hopper (Organ, Piano, Synth), additional drumming by Harley Dorrell.

Mugstar



About: Mugstar

Mugstar are an English rock and progressive rock band, influenced by kraut/psych/space/noise rock such as Oneida, Sonic Youth, Neu! and Hawkwind. Since 2003 they have issued several full length albums, a split release with Mudhoney and an etched 10”. Mugstar recorded the last-ever Peel Session with the late John Peel.

Mugstar formed in Liverpool. Their first single, "Spotlight Over Memphis", drew attention from John Peel, who played the 7" on his radio show. It was after the next 7", "Flavin' Hotrod", that Peel offered the band a Peel Session. A split 7" with Hunting Lodge followed. A mini-album on Kabukikore Records, "Dark Matter", come next, closely followed by a session for BBC Radio One's Huw Stephens. In January 2006 the band released "My Baby Skull Has Not Yet Flowered".

The band's self-titled debut album was released on CD at the end of 2006 on Sea Records, and on Critical MASS Records on a limited run of heavy weight vinyl in 2007. Mugstar then started a productive relationship with Ireland based Trensmat Records with run of limited 7" singles. One of these releases was a split 7" with Seattle's Mudhoney, with both bands doing covers of Hawkwind songs. During this time Red Panda and Mugstar featured on a one-sided 10" single, each performing half of "Tamlin", a song made famous by Fairport Convention.

Mugstar signed to Important Records, who then released "...Sun, Broken..." in March 2010. Their third album, "Lime", was released in November 2010. For Record Store Day 2011 Mugstar contribute a cover of "I Got the Six" by ZZ Top for "I'm So Agitated", a 12" also featuring Carlton Melton, The Heads and Kool Aid, on Agitated Records. "Lime" and "...Sun, Broken..." have both been released through Agitated Records on vinyl in September 2011. These were followed by a split album on Rocket Recordings with New York's Oneida - called "Collisions 2" - and a 40 remix of "Serra" (from "Lime") by Loop's Robert Hampson.

The band's fifth album, "Axis", came out in late 2012.

In April 2013 they performed a radio session for Marc Riley on his BBC 6 Music evening show.

Mugstar are currently signed to Important Records in the US and to Agitated Records in the UK.

Band Members:

Pete Smyth - Guitar/vocals/keyboards
Neil Murphy - Guitar/noises/knowledge
Jason Stoll - Bass/sax/upper cuts
Steve Ashton - Drums

Kungens Man


About: Kungens Man

Translated, Kungens Man means “King’s Man”.

Kungens Man are a Progressive, Psychedelic, Trans-rock band from Stockholm Sweden. The number of members vary, but the core of the band is four men in their forties who already paid their debts to society.

Kungens Män is a cosmic music organism transmitting from Stockholm, Tellus.
Wooden soundscapes found in comet dust. Warped human brain waves due to heavy use of electricity. Always battling for peace, deconstruction and paradox.

The current form first appeared on Earth in 2012.

Kungens Män creates psychedelic improvisation within the elements of progressive rock / shoegaze, and free jazz. Some of their inspiration comes from tradition Swedish improv rock such as Träd, Gräs och Stenar, International Harvester, Pärson Sound etc.

Aviators



About: Aviators

Who am I?

Well, I’m an independent electronic musician. I pretty much make everything from dubstep to alternative, metal to orchestral. I specialize in vocal songs, which usually take elements from alternative rock and modern electronica. I prefer to cover and combine a wide range of genres instead of fitting into just one. Why settle for one when you can have them all?

I began my musical journey at the age of 4, when I began playing the violin. I played it for 8 years before quitting and moving on to other things. I figured that playing the violin would never get me anywhere in life, but I now realize that it had grown my skills in music theory, as well as teaching me to read music.

I picked up the guitar shortly after quitting violin, and instead of taking lessons I taught myself. Instead of going the typical route of learning chords and such, I just played around with solos and learned to play songs by ear.

In early 2011, I took my first step in music production; I began using a DAW. Garageband was my first one, and it taught me all the basics. I played around with everything I could and pumped out a couple absolutely horrible songs. After months of fiddling with Garageband, I chose to move to a more pro-level DAW. Fruity Loops was my first choice, and I quickly learned that I wasn’t ready for such a big switch. Having no idea what I was doing was a good thing, though… It allowed me to learn quickly by trial and error. I played around with it for a couple months, and I ended up working on what became my debut album, Reflections of a Dream.

And then… Ponies.

If you’ve never heard of bronies, let me explain them to you. They’re teenage/adult men and women who watch My Little Pony: Friendship is Magic. Simple as that. It may sound odd, but the fantastic production and clever writing of the show caught my eye from the start. In October of 2011, I became a brony. I was a bit ashamed of it at first, but I quickly grew out of that.

Right before the release of Reflections of a Dream in December, I asked The Living Tombstone if he would remix one of the tracks. To my surprise, he agreed. I had been listening to his music since I became a brony, so it was an honor for me to have him remix one of my tracks. After he finished the remix, it began a flood of his fans to my YouTube channel. This was the beginning of my “fan base”, and the fact that it was 99% bronies encouraged me to start making brony music myself.

And I did.

I made brony song after brony song. To this date I make several brony songs a month, along with an occasional non-pony song. I continue to work towards a professional career as a musician, with the hopes of one day being able to make a living making music like I do now.

I’m currently working on my third full-length album titled “From All Sides”, and later plan to continue making brony-themed works under the name “The Sharded”, a duo project with fellow brony artist Bronyfied.

Mayd Hubb



About: Mayd Hubb

From the beginning, awakening a curiosity without border, the theme of travel is for him a scouring inspiration source.

His discography comes like a zoom starting with India in 2007 (“Linga Yoni, The Dub Paradox”), then all around the world in 2009 (“The Blue Train”), until the moon in 2012 with Joe Pilgrim (“Mellowmoon”). As this structure ever widening, his music is characterized by a search space, a mystical experience in the depths of the underground. Constantly pushing the frontier of kinds, he’s creating a recognizable sound, adapted to the power of broadband sound like a shockwave.

In this logic of expansion, contact with public soon became one of the essential point of his creativity. Contrasting with the intimacy of his solo studio work, his live performances reveal a breathtaking energy and run without compromise, accompanied by a massive bass played by Zeuspi. In this respect, we could say that 2009 is revealed as the year of live concretisation. The release of his album “The Blue Train” led him to perform on the internationnal stage, USA, Canada, Europe, amounting him to the rank of unavoidable artists of the French Dub scene.

In 2011, his band TelDem Com’unity released an album “Ground Zero” very welcomed by critics and concert halls. Even today, his life is divided between these two projects, sometimes punctuated by amazing colaborations, espacially with Shanti D (“Politik”) or the label Jarring Effect (compilation JFX 100).

2012 will be the year of many surprises because he released with the singer Joe Pilgrim the ambitious “Mellowmoon”. Dedicated to the moon, this new album turned to the earth on one side and to the stars on the other promises to be a first step towards a much greater dimension. PacificUV

 

About: PacificUV

Hailing from Athens, Georgia, by way of Augusta, the space rock outfit Pacific UV formed in 1998 under the auspices of Clay Jordan and Howard Hudson. Almost immediately after the duo began mixing song ideas together, drummer and keyboardist Lucas Jensen dove into the mix and the trio began honing their sound and planning their debut album. The group sequestered themselves in the studio with Andy LeMaster (Azure Ray, Bright Eyes) and David Barbe (Uncle Tupelo, Sugar, the Drive-By Truckers) assisting behind the board and cut their debut, finishing it in 2002. Before the album was officially released in September 2003, Jensen left the band to attend grad school and was replaced by drummer Stephen James.

Though the album was eventually released under the title Pacific UV on Warm Records, the initial promotional copies went out to press under the title Longplay One, causing the first item of confusion over the band's history. The second piece of controversy, a purposeful ruse on the part of Jordan and Hudson, came when Pacific UV issued a statement within their promotional campaign which boasted the addition of two brand new mysterious Swedish members, Sven and Piotr. The press, including the All Music Guide, heartily supported this claim as an interesting fact of Pacific UV's history and one even further swallowed the joke when the band announced Sven and Piotr changed their names to Jorge Torres and Shane Davis to sound "more American." While bassist Torres and keyboardist Davis are indeed genuine members of Pacific UV, it shouldn't be surprising that Sven and Piotr never existed in the first place.

The group worked sporadically throughout the coming years, releasing a self-titled EP in 2006 and second full-length Longplay, Vol. 2 in 2008. In the early part of the 2010's the band released a string of free mp3s of new tracks via their blog, and delved into a darker, more electronic sound with their Chrysalis EP. The latest CD “After the Dream You are Awake” was released in the spring of 2013.
